code: index,development,dbal (3 files)

This commit is contained in:
Richard Ward
2025-12-30 20:29:38 +00:00
parent a3f50920e6
commit 756b63ba82
3 changed files with 85 additions and 16 deletions

View File

@@ -1,9 +1,32 @@
/**
* @file index.ts
* @description Barrel export for page operations
* NOTE: Page operation files not yet implemented - stubbed for build
*/
export { createPage } from './create-page';
export { getPage, getPageBySlug } from './get-page';
export { updatePage } from './update-page';
export { deletePage } from './delete-page';
export { listPages } from './list-pages';
// TODO: Implement these page operation files
// export { createPage } from './create-page';
// export { getPage, getPageBySlug } from './get-page';
// export { updatePage } from './update-page';
// export { deletePage } from './delete-page';
// export { listPages } from './list-pages';
// Temporary stubs to allow build to proceed
export const createPage = async (...args: any[]): Promise<any> => {
throw new Error('Page operations not yet implemented');
};
export const getPage = async (...args: any[]): Promise<any> => {
throw new Error('Page operations not yet implemented');
};
export const getPageBySlug = async (...args: any[]): Promise<any> => {
throw new Error('Page operations not yet implemented');
};
export const updatePage = async (...args: any[]): Promise<any> => {
throw new Error('Page operations not yet implemented');
};
export const deletePage = async (...args: any[]): Promise<any> => {
throw new Error('Page operations not yet implemented');
};
export const listPages = async (...args: any[]): Promise<any> => {
throw new Error('Page operations not yet implemented');
};

View File

@@ -1,10 +1,36 @@
/**
* @file index.ts
* @description Barrel export for session operations
* NOTE: Session operation files not yet implemented - stubbed for build
*/
export { createSession } from './create-session';
export { getSession, getSessionByToken } from './get-session';
export { extendSession } from './extend-session';
export { deleteSession } from './delete-session';
export { listSessions } from './list-sessions';
export { cleanExpiredSessions } from './clean-expired';
// TODO: Implement these session operation files
// export { createSession } from './create-session';
// export { getSession, getSessionByToken } from './get-session';
// export { extendSession } from './extend-session';
// export { deleteSession } from './delete-session';
// export { listSessions } from './list-sessions';
// export { cleanExpiredSessions } from './clean-expired';
// Temporary stubs to allow build to proceed
export const createSession = async (...args: any[]): Promise<any> => {
throw new Error('Session operations not yet implemented');
};
export const getSession = async (...args: any[]): Promise<any> => {
throw new Error('Session operations not yet implemented');
};
export const getSessionByToken = async (...args: any[]): Promise<any> => {
throw new Error('Session operations not yet implemented');
};
export const extendSession = async (...args: any[]): Promise<any> => {
throw new Error('Session operations not yet implemented');
};
export const deleteSession = async (...args: any[]): Promise<any> => {
throw new Error('Session operations not yet implemented');
};
export const listSessions = async (...args: any[]): Promise<any> => {
throw new Error('Session operations not yet implemented');
};
export const cleanExpiredSessions = async (...args: any[]): Promise<any> => {
throw new Error('Session operations not yet implemented');
};

View File

@@ -1,9 +1,29 @@
/**
* @file index.ts
* @description Barrel export for workflow operations
* NOTE: Workflow operation files not yet implemented - stubbed for build
*/
export { createWorkflow } from './create-workflow';
export { getWorkflow } from './get-workflow';
export { updateWorkflow } from './update-workflow';
export { deleteWorkflow } from './delete-workflow';
export { listWorkflows } from './list-workflows';
// TODO: Implement these workflow operation files
// export { createWorkflow } from './create-workflow';
// export { getWorkflow } from './get-workflow';
// export { updateWorkflow } from './update-workflow';
// export { deleteWorkflow } from './delete-workflow';
// export { listWorkflows } from './list-workflows';
// Temporary stubs to allow build to proceed
export const createWorkflow = async (...args: any[]): Promise<any> => {
throw new Error('Workflow operations not yet implemented');
};
export const getWorkflow = async (...args: any[]): Promise<any> => {
throw new Error('Workflow operations not yet implemented');
};
export const updateWorkflow = async (...args: any[]): Promise<any> => {
throw new Error('Workflow operations not yet implemented');
};
export const deleteWorkflow = async (...args: any[]): Promise<any> => {
throw new Error('Workflow operations not yet implemented');
};
export const listWorkflows = async (...args: any[]): Promise<any> => {
throw new Error('Workflow operations not yet implemented');
};